Handover: Payroll Export Format Change

For the sync: I'm passing the Ferncastle payroll export work to Odile. The switch from XML to the new columnar format is merged; the legacy emitter stays active for two more cycles. Remaining task: update the reconciliation job to parse both formats. Validation runs need access to the sealed test fixtures, and unsealing them takes the recovery passphrase, which follows here.

vault phrase of hawep-kagag = quenox-aldath-zordor-fraael-fenwyn-raldor

# Spoolwright printer-spooler microservice settings.
# Do not raise worker count above 8; the Calderbeck print gateway
# throttles anything beyond that and jobs silently stall.
# Retry window is deliberately short — long retries pile up
# duplicate jobs on shared office printers.
# Queue state, job metadata, and dead-letter records all live
# in one database; migrations run automatically on boot.
# The service reads its database connection string from the line below.

database URL for bagep-hahip: cockroachdb://fraius_svc:UDC78bGuiMGYpD@db-a62e.nelvronet.internal:5432/pelius

Quick note for reviewers: if the Thumbnailer queue on Snapglade locks up after an account recovery, drain the pending jobs before re-enabling workers, otherwise you'll double-render every avatar. Recovery of the queue admin account goes through the Vaultlet console. To unlock it, use the passphrase below.

recovery phrase for fahop-hafog: oliael-caswyn-jorax

Ticket: Drift — Tallybook export OOMs

On-call: Tallybook spreadsheet exports are OOM-killing workers on the Dunmore pool since last night. Dunmore's config drifted from the baseline — someone bumped the row buffer during the quarter-close crunch and never reverted. Corwell pool is unaffected and runs the canonical values. Mitigation: either restart Dunmore workers with the baseline or cap export size at the gateway. Don't redeploy blindly; exports in flight will be lost. The drifted values currently live on Dunmore are listed here.

config for bahop-baduf:
[kasion]
team = lamath
access_code = ac_d807e5
host = kasion.paliqcloud.corp
port = 4000
owner = julix.tamvan
peer = frair.qorvelsoft.local